The crystals in the TLD that serve as the sensing material are:
 
 lithium
  lithium fluoride
  calcium tungstate
  phosphor

lithium fluoride

Rationale: TLDs appear similar to a film badge, but contain lithium fluoride crystals that undergo change with ionizing radiation. When heated the crystals emit energy in the form of light equivalent to exposure absorbed.
